Step-by-Step Instructions for Burger Bowls
- Cook the rice by preparing the brown rice according to the package instructions. Bring 2 cups of water to a boil, add the rice, reduce to low heat, and cover for about 30 minutes, then fluff.
- While the rice cooks,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Add ground beef, breaking it apart with a spatula, and cook for about 8 minutes until browned. Drain excess fat.
- Chop your fresh toppings: dice cherry tomatoes, shred lettuce, and slice pickles. Arrange them for assembling the bowls.
- Layer cooked brown rice in each bowl, top with browned ground beef, then add sh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, and pickles. Finish with a sprinkle of cheddar cheese.
- Mix ketchup and mustard in a small bowl. Drizzle over the assembled bowls to infuse flavors.
- Serve immediately while warm and enjoy your Burger Bowls with forks, spoons, or hands!
